A*STAR Research is a publication of the Agency for Science, Technology and Research (A*STAR) — Singapore’s lead government agency for fostering world-class scientific research.


A*STAR Research is published quarterly, presenting research highlights and feature articles. All articles are first published online on the A*STAR Research website and app, and available free to all readers.
